Pilates Method
Life wreaks havoc on our bodies. People grow more and more crooked and imbalanced in the course of daily living. We are right or left handed – we carry our shoulder bags on one shoulder and our children on one hip; we swing a golf club or tennis racquet on one side. Our routines and habits cause us to consistently overuse some muscles and underuse others. Pilates can be a wonderful antidote to this, providing a workout that will stretch, straighten, and strengthen your body. This method is not a mystical cure-all. Nor should it replace other forms of exercise once you adopt it into your routine. All exercise is good for you. Run, bike, swim, walk – and do Pilates. Pilates will enhance and compliment your regular activities to help you look better, perform better and above all FEEL better.

Concentrating on the abdominal area will help strengthen your back and make you more toned around the tummy area. The exercises consist of smooth, flowing standing & floor exercises with no stress to joints.

The moves will make you feel great, because these demanding exercises - which achieve wonderful results – are completed at your own pace and level. With the use of multi level teaching Adele ensures that each exercise is adaptable for beginners or more advanced members. So everyone is welcome to come and try whatever age or ability.

Pilates offers an intensive lower abdominal and back core-strengthening package. Originally designed to help rehabilitating athletes and dancers, Pilates works for the extremely aerobically fit as well as those who are less so, and for those who are suffering from back discomfort.
